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
21306710 0675 1891744269 7626326
27 79
27 79
218 704 372351784 8739774549
All about undefined
Interested in learning more?
27 79
218 704 372351784 8739774549
See more
2568176 69728844 0530482
49381 98 3023272
See more
245 308
85 8210992941 3176293 75456
See more